Tested!

Effects are great, the glow, the breaking gauss tubes, they're all great. Sprites are as good as they look. Very nice on that.

Only two things bother me:

They are harder than a DSTech robot and they hit even harder than a DSTech robot. Which means overpowered, very overpowered. In fact, they can take a direct hit from the orbital particle cannon, while their gauss cannons goes through literally everything, including covers.

And the monolith being small and stationary. Small doesn't matter too much but stationary?

Oh, one more thing, how do the gauss cannons fire when the tubes are broken?

At least you could kill DSTech.
I've had one receive multiple point-blank headshots from a dummy with a shotgun, and the pellets simply bounced off. Ivan's poor Marines don't stand a chance against these guys, seeing as how only the heavy bolter/melta might do any damage whatsoever.
The only thing that kills them so far, short of their own weapons and headshots with rockets is Ork-Gothic's own Bigga Cannon from his Ork pack. And by the time you use a rocket launcher on them, the actor with said rocket launcher will suffer a sudden case of headlessness.
So the army of invincible machines is on the march again!
Playing with them is actually fun (except for the fact that they suddenly charge the enemy as soon as they're dropped off from a dropship...), because moving slowly towards the enemy bunker while shrugging off dreadnought and dummy fire never gets old.
